如何进行ThinkPHP框架下的API开发实践?
- 内容介绍
- 文章标签
- 相关推荐
本文共计887个文字,预计阅读时间需要4分钟。
ThinkPHP是一款PHP开发框架,以其快速开发和丰富的生态著称。ThinkPHP+API开发是在此框架基础上,利用其提供的API接口快速构建RESTful风格的API服务。本文将详细介绍ThinkPHP+API开发的细节。
ThinkPHP是一个PHP开发框架,以快速开发和丰富的生态为特点。ThinkPHP API开发就是在此框架基础上,使用其提供的API接口快速开发RESTful风格的API接口服务。本文将详细介绍ThinkPHP API开发的概念、优势、开发流程和常用工具。
一、概念
API,全称为Application Programming Interface,指的是应用程序接口。它是一套预先定义的规则,用来建立软件之间的通信。API可以以各种形式出现,如函数调用、消息传递、请求-响应等。基于API的开发,可以使多个不同的应用程序在一个平台上通信,从而带来更多的数据交互和功能扩展性。
ThinkPHP是以RESTful风格编程为主要特点的轻量级PHP开发框架,它支持快速开发RESTful风格的API接口。在基于ThinkPHP的API开发中,我们使用请求方法(HTTP请求方法)对资源进行操作,从而实现对数据的添加、删除、修改和查询等操作。常见的请求方法包括:GET、POST、PUT、PATCH和DELETE。
二、优势
- 快速开发:ThinkPHP框架提供的API接口快速开发能力非常强。
本文共计887个文字,预计阅读时间需要4分钟。
ThinkPHP是一款PHP开发框架,以其快速开发和丰富的生态著称。ThinkPHP+API开发是在此框架基础上,利用其提供的API接口快速构建RESTful风格的API服务。本文将详细介绍ThinkPHP+API开发的细节。
ThinkPHP是一个PHP开发框架,以快速开发和丰富的生态为特点。ThinkPHP API开发就是在此框架基础上,使用其提供的API接口快速开发RESTful风格的API接口服务。本文将详细介绍ThinkPHP API开发的概念、优势、开发流程和常用工具。
一、概念
API,全称为Application Programming Interface,指的是应用程序接口。它是一套预先定义的规则,用来建立软件之间的通信。API可以以各种形式出现,如函数调用、消息传递、请求-响应等。基于API的开发,可以使多个不同的应用程序在一个平台上通信,从而带来更多的数据交互和功能扩展性。
ThinkPHP是以RESTful风格编程为主要特点的轻量级PHP开发框架,它支持快速开发RESTful风格的API接口。在基于ThinkPHP的API开发中,我们使用请求方法(HTTP请求方法)对资源进行操作,从而实现对数据的添加、删除、修改和查询等操作。常见的请求方法包括:GET、POST、PUT、PATCH和DELETE。
二、优势
- 快速开发:ThinkPHP框架提供的API接口快速开发能力非常强。

